Output f0aed6d6c19e26fa59cc9dd17cd9b049a6da14d4189cf5af216dca221fa99a56:1

value
2988031
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6144721eb849f107531aa82b0a1b25931debb15 OP_EQUAL
address
3MCxpXTcVxinCmKXwoW9fSwx8arXXmpXgH
transaction
f0aed6d6c19e26fa59cc9dd17cd9b049a6da14d4189cf5af216dca221fa99a56
confirmations
307744
spent
true